Question

A bus starts from rest and rolls down a hill with a constant acceleration. The weight of the bus is 6.8 tonnes and it has luggage of 200 kg tied with a rope on its top. The weight of the driver and the rope is negligible.
(i) If it travels a distance of 400 m in 20 s. Find its acceleration and also the force acting on it.

Solution

Given:

Initial velocity, u=0 ms1

Distance covered, s=400 m

Time taken, t=20 s

Total mass, m=6800+200=7000 kg

From the second equation of motion:
s=ut+12 at 2 [0.5 Marks]

400=0(20)+(a)(400) [0.5 Marks]

a=2 m s2 [0.5 Marks]

Force =m(a) [0.5 Marks]

Force =7000(2)N [0.5 Marks]

Force =14,000N [0.5 Marks]

Therefore, a force of 14,000 N is acting on the bus.
